Strategic Investment Strategies
Investors can employ several strategic investment strategies to unlock growth in blue chip stocks. Here are a few key approaches:
### 1. **Buy-and-Hold**
The buy-and-hold strategy involves purchasing a blue chip stock and holding onto it for an extended period, often with the intention of riding out market fluctuations. This approach requires a high degree of patience and discipline, as investors must be willing to hold onto their stocks through periods of volatility. However, when done correctly, buy-and-hold can be an effective way to unlock growth in blue chip stocks.
### 2. **Dividend Investing**
Dividend investing involves focusing on blue chip stocks with a history of paying consistent dividends. By investing in these stocks, investors can earn a regular stream of income and benefit from potential capital appreciation. This approach requires a focus on companies with a strong track record of dividend payments and a commitment to maintaining a high dividend yield.
### 3. **Growth at a Reasonable Price (GARP)**
GARP involves investing in blue chip stocks that exhibit strong growth potential at a reasonable price. This approach requires a thorough analysis of the company's financials, industry trends, and competitive landscape to identify undervalued growth opportunities. By investing in these stocks, investors can potentially unlock growth and capitalize on undervalued assets.
### 4. **Sector Rotation**
Sector rotation involves shifting investments between different sectors of the market in response to changing market conditions. This approach requires a deep understanding of the market and a willingness to adapt to changing trends. By rotating investments between different sectors, investors can potentially capitalize on emerging opportunities and unlock growth in blue chip stocks.
### 5. **Investment in Emerging Markets**
Investing in emerging markets can provide access to a new pool of growth opportunities. By investing in emerging market blue chip stocks, investors can potentially capitalize on the rapid growth and development of these economies. However, this approach also comes with unique risks, such as currency fluctuations and market volatility.
